I just updated my Z2 to a Z3 the other night.

Is AFMagnum still updating the first post? If so, it might not be a bad idea to mention the upgrade can be done for as low as $4.97 IF you don't care about losing your music library. HDD Unlock Wizard will unlock the drive for just $4.97, but will wipe it clean. I know this info is available if you search, but it would be nice to have it in the first post for those who are using the first post as a reference. There's no reason to spend the $42 if you are upgrading a new old stock Z2 or if you don't care about having to redo your music library.

Yeah, the cheap unlock will work fine for you.

 

You could possibly use a laptop, but it will be difficult. The reason is because the HDD Unlock program REQUIRES the drive to be connected directly to the computer's IDE hard drive controller. The HDD Unlock program also requires to be run from Windows. Laptops usually only have ONE IDE connector, and it's for the OS boot disk. If you replace the laptop's hard drive with the AVIC drive, then your laptop can't boot into Windows which is the main problem.

 

There are not-so-easy ways around that. You could replace the laptop's built-in hard drive with the AVIC drive and then try to boot Windows from USB. You could try an IDE to USB adapter on your laptop's hard drive and see if it will boot from it. From what I've read, however, it's not that simple, I think there are some changes or tweaks required to get Windows to boot from USB. You could also make a Windows boot flash disk, but that's not so simple either.

 

Easiest way - use a desktop computer!
